[PATCH v8 15/23] mm/hugetlb: Handle pte markers in page faults

Allow hugetlb code to handle pte markers just like none ptes. It's mostly
there, we just need to make sure we don't assume hugetlb_no_page() only handles
none pte, so when detecting pte change we should use pte_same() rather than
pte_none(). We need to pass in the old_pte to do the comparison.

Check the original pte to see whether it's a pte marker, if it is, we should
recover uffd-wp bit on the new pte to be installed, so that the next write will
be trapped by uffd.
